Output 05f691249119a2f6e790f1bc95f28914efb2e3e826c1652d775e21414ecbda26:0

value
1124504
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16358e0043ebdab5afe9e11c48e846a8f0cc0633 OP_EQUAL
address
33iSwotVPMwTy4LET3KkxUn43RAv9osEVJ
transaction
05f691249119a2f6e790f1bc95f28914efb2e3e826c1652d775e21414ecbda26
confirmations
265766
spent
true